Guinean music icon, Mory Kante, who helped introduce African music to the world stage in the 1980s, has died at the age of 70. The ‘Yeke Yeke’ hitmaker died in hospital on Friday in the Guinea capital, Conakry, and the sad news was confirmed by his son, Balla Kanté.
